How much does it cost to rent a home in Aiea?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Aiea 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,466 | $1,800 | $3,400 |
Aiea 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,318 | $2,497 | $4,850 |
Aiea 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$5,475 | $4,500 | $7,000 |
Aiea 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$6,400 | $6,400 | $6,400 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Aiea
What type of rentals are currently available in Aiea?
There are currently 127 Apartments for Rent in Aiea, HI with pricing that ranges from $674 to $3,400. There are also 60 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Aiea ranging from $1,200 to $7,000.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Aiea?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Aiea ranges from $1,200 to $7,000 with an average monthly rent of $3,541.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Aiea?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Aiea range from $3,200 to $3,400,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$2,497 to $4,850.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$4,500 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$1,774.
